Profile

David Hicks broke from English country-house decoration by combining antiques with hard-edge geometric carpets and tablescapes of objects grouped by color. The hexagonal Hicks pattern is still in production. He decorated for Helena Rubinstein, the Prince of Wales, and his own family at Britwell Salome.

Visual language

Hexagonal hex carpets, magenta-and-orange color-blocking, tablescapes.
